Thank you ! for the job...

It is a little bit confuse, because in the sonar sensors, zero is up, 90 is ahead, 180 is down , 270 is back and 360 is as zero up.

I think so the 181 and the 357, which is a little bit under the horizontal.... is due to the sensor position height, may be the game simulates the sensor position height, then if a rada is over the ship mast, it can be at 30 meters or in a battleship at 60 meters height.

May be 15 meters into a DD, then if we put 180, all under 15 meters height will be into a radar shadow zone, under the detection beam.

This gives us a little protection when so near the ship, even with periscope up, if we are so near the ship, the radar will not detect us, i think so it is real.

Just imagine a beam proyection down of 1 degree, from 15 meters height, the beam will reach the water some meters far... inside this cone, the radar is null.
